Potters Chase Strike Pair

By Dan Buxton
Wednesday, 28th July 2010
Frontmen on TP radar

Stoke are keeping a close on the situations of Manchester City strike pairing Craig Bellamy and Roque Santa Cruz, with media reports linking the pair with summer moves to the Britannia Stadium.

Welshman Bellamy is a long term target of Potters boss Tony Pulis, City put in a loan bid for the striker when he was frozen out at Newcastle six years ago, and the pacey forward looks set to be left out of the 25 man squad at Eastlands, meaning he must find himself a club for the season.

Tottenham and Villa are also reportedly interested but Stoke will hope that their interest fails to materialise and Bellamy, who can also play on the wings, rolls up at the Britannia Stadium, either on a season loan or a permanent transfer.

Santa Cruz is another who looks set to be frozen out at Manchester City. After showing glimpses of a world class player whilst at Blackburn he flopped at Citeh last season, struggling to get himself fit and to force his way into the first XI on a regular basis.

This deal is reported in a few of this mornings papers as being a permanent deal, with the Paraguayan, who failed to impress at the World Cup, valued at around £8m.

Manager Pulis will be hoping to revive Santa Cruz career by making him the big fish oin the smaller pond once again.
